Scott Sub Cross
Best versatile hybrid for commuters seeking comfort on mixed terrain.
A versatile hybrid built for daily commuting and weekend touring. It balances a durable alloy frame with reliable hydraulic braking and a wide-range drivetrain, making it a practical choice for riders who value comfort and consistency over specialized performance.

Performance breakdown
Commuter Versatility
Handles urban potholes and smooth bike paths with equal composure.
Braking Reliability
Hydraulic discs provide consistent, confident stopping power in wet weather.
Drivetrain Range
The 24-speed setup offers plenty of gears for varied city topography.
Frame Durability
Robust alloy construction withstands the rigors of daily heavy-duty use.
Ride Comfort
Rigid steel fork prioritizes stability over plush suspension-style dampening.
Maintenance Simplicity
Standard components make routine tuning and repairs straightforward for owners.
